Output ef4e17152e21f200211beec494e53de68f041717a737ca55417e36919915266b:2

value
2000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1cb578a0d2ca501db7802bb470e5f8163fa08288 OP_EQUALVERIFY OP_CHECKSIG
address
13coKDGfDtAd1QtJQvZBX7BvXmmMSqRQcz
transaction
ef4e17152e21f200211beec494e53de68f041717a737ca55417e36919915266b
confirmations
376321
spent
true